7 Pros and Cons of Hiring A Digital Marketing Agency

7 Pros and Cons of Hiring A Digital Marketing Agency

Marketing is the life blood of any business. Marketing enables businesses to showcase their products and services to the right target audience at any particular time. Without an appropriate marketing strategy, businesses will flounder and their revenue growth may be strained as well.

A carefully formulated and properly executed marketing strategy helps businesses meet their desired goals. While marketing can be a multifaceted approach, in today’s day and age, digital marketing holds a very important role in the marketing strategy of any company.

Also known as online marketing, digital marketing refers to the use of multiple digital channels to connect with prospective customers, advertise their products, and retain loyal customers. These digital channels may include but are not limited to social media, blogs, SMS messages, content marketing, search engine marketing, paid advertising, email marketing, and websites. Essentially, digital marketing is the process of using the internet for your marketing efforts. Businesses target users on various  devices such as laptops, mobile phones, and television to execute their digital marketing strategy. 

The world is undergoing digital transformation at an unprecedented rate. Hence, the importance of digital marketing cannot be overstated. Digital marketing is essential for all businesses, big or small, new or seasoned. According to surveys, compared to 2016, businesses have increased their marketing budget by more than 50% in 2021.

Digital marketing offers a quick and efficient way to connect with clients, market your products, increase sales and generate leads. However, the cut-throat competition in almost every business niche doesn’t make digital marketing a piece of cake. Businesses may find it challenging to stay on top of the search engines because of the ever-changing nature of the search engine algorithms and constantly increasing competitive landscape.

This is where the need of hiring a specialized digital marketing agency arises. Some businesses prefer in-house digital marketing teams, but many businesses prefer to outsource digital marketing efforts and opt for the services of digital marketing experts.

Hiring a digital marketing agency comes with its own set of pros and cons. If you are conflicted about whether to opt for the services of digital marketing experts or not, we recommend you go through our extensive list of the benefits and disadvantages of hiring digital market experts to make an informed business decision. So read on!

Advantages of Hiring A Digital Marketing Agency

  • Digital marketing is an ever-expanding sector of the economy. According to Statista, a renowned Database company, there has been a remarkable increase in the revenues of digital marketing agencies in the USA. In 2016, the collective revenue of digital marketing agencies was estimated at 11.5 billion U.S. dollars, whereas, in 2021, it stood at 20 billion U.S. dollars. Many young and brilliant minds are choosing digital marketing as their career path because they see the potential growth and fact that digital marketing is not going anywhere in the years ahead. 

These statistics indicate that there is an ever-growing demand for digital marketing experts. Let us take a look at the multiple advantages of hiring a digital marketing agency and how it can contribute positively to meeting your business goals.

Your Business Will Benefit From The Services Of Pros

  • Anyone who owns a digital device is a part of the digital marketing realm. As consumers, we are all familiar with the more common components of digital marketing, such as social media sites, blogs, online ads, SMS messages, etc. However, most of us remain unaware of the complexities of digital marketing, how it works, and how to outpace  our competition. 

This is where digital agencies come in handy - they understand the inner workings, strategies, and complexities that go into not only properly coming up with a well thought out digital marketing strategy, but successfully executing on it to reach your goals.

These subject specialists have in-depth knowledge and hands-on experience. They understand the best practices and dos and don'ts of digital marketing. These experts also understand how to properly target your audience across the various channels, which includes TV commercials, websites, search engines, social media sites, blogs, etc. They tailor the content in such a way that it resonates with the audience of a particular channel. By hiring these experts as an extension of your team, you can rest assured that the digital marketing component of your marketing strategy is in good hands.  

Outsourcing the digital marketing component of your business to a bunch of experts will take a considerable load off your shoulders.  

An Influx of New Ideas and a Fresh and Objective Perspective

  • Managing your business’ operations is an everyday job, which at times may consume you and your team completely. You may become accustomed to viewing different aspects of your business from a single perspective. By hiring a digital marketing agency, there will be an influx of new ideas, and you will receive a more objective perspective on different components of your business. The digital marketing experts will be in a better position to evaluate the strengths and weaknesses of your business and how it ties into your digital marketing campaigns. 
  • While you may have run successful digital marketing campaigns for your business in the past, over time, you may experience a creative slowdown and run out of fresh ideas pretty soon. It will be difficult for you to come up with new, fresh and exciting ideas for your digital marketing campaigns. If your previous campaigns have produced good results in the past, you may find yourself sticking with the same patterns and become hesitant to try out new things. However, we all know that monotony is the antithesis of successful marketing efforts.

A digital marketing agency will bring relevant and exciting ideas to your marketing campaigns. They understand different business scenarios and what are the requirements of a particular situation. Their tried and tested methods are backed by data, analysis, and statistics so you can be assured that your marketing campaign will not be subjected to unnecessary testing and trial efforts.

Digital Agencies Have Specialized Sets of Tools

  • The creation of digital products and campaigns requires a set of specialized tools, which can comprise both hardware and software. These tools help businesses optimize their processes and save time and costs. Digital technology is not stagnant; rather, it is constantly evolving. To be on top of your digital marketing game, it is essential to be equipped with all relevant tools and the manpower who knows how to use them. 
  • Now, anybody can purchase these tools, but let us not forget that these marketing tools can be quite costly. Since digital marketing agencies utilize these tools on a daily basis, they allocate a considerable amount of money to purchase the best and most up-to-date tools to service their clients. Hence, by taking a digital marketing agency on board, you can be assured that your digital marketing campaign will be designed using the best and most appropriate tools.

    Even if your business purchases the latest marketing software, they will have to train your staff on how to use it to get the desired result. In most cases, the expensive digital tools will remain underutilized because your staff might not be equipped to analyze and interpret the valuable data provided by the tools and how to use them to make changes and formulate your future marketing strategy.

On the other hand, agencies not only have the most advanced tools but also have the essential training on how to utilize them. Hence, by hiring a digital marketing agency, you will neither have to purchase expensive tools nor train your staff on how to use them. At the same time, your campaign will not suffer because it will be managed using the best available tools, software, and techniques.

Reduces Workload and Saves a Considerable Amount of Time

  • If you are a DIY enthusiast, you may be more inclined to manage your digital marketing campaigns yourself. While it may be fun at first, digital marketing is an all-consuming job if done right. You have to regularly update your social media pages, interact with customers, be on top of search engine algorithmic changes, A/B test various ad sets, provide CRO, and the list goes on. This can take up a considerable number of working hours and leave you and your team with little time and energy to manage other important aspects of your business. 

By hiring a digital marketing agency, you will outsource a considerable portion of your tasks to the agency’s team. This will free up much of you and your internal team’s time and help your company focus on routine tasks. Your to-do list will shrink considerably, and you will be able to dedicate your precious time to other productive activities.

Potential Disadvantages of Hiring A Digital Marketing Agency

  • While there are many advantages to hiring a digital marketing agency, there are some downsides to it as well. Before making the important decision of whether to take an agency on board, it is essential to look at both sides of the coin to ensure you’re making an informed decision. 

Let us take a look at the possible issues you may encounter while dealing with a digital marketing agency.

Inadequacy of Industry-Specific Knowledge

  • Digital Marketing Agencies work with multiple clients belonging to different niches. This broadens their portfolio and gives them a wider pool of clients to choose from. There are very few agencies that focus solely on a specific industry, such as automobiles or healthcare. Hence, there is a possibility that the agency may not have an in-depth understanding of your industry, the products, and the services. You may be the first client they take up, belonging to a specific niche. 

This lack of industry-specific knowledge and an insufficient understanding of your customers’ needs can translate into poorly-designed digital marketing campaigns that will not deliver. Hence, it can result in the wastage of money and may even drive away from some potential customers.

The Transition of Knowledge May Take Time

  • After hiring a digital marketing agency, they may take some time to become familiar with your business and clients to develop an in-depth understanding of your processes, brand image and voice. In most cases, the transition of knowledge takes time and effort. Even after hiring the agency, you will not be able to offload your responsibilities immediately. 

For the complete transition of knowledge, extensive back and forth communication will have to take place. You will also have to thoroughly review the assignments and projects submitted by the agency, at least in the beginning. After the first project or campaign is completed, you may feel the need to give thorough and extensive feedback and highlight areas where there’s room for improvement.

This can take considerable time and effort on your end, and you may still feel burdened by the tasks despite hiring the agency. 

You May Not Be Their Top Priority

  • Let us not forget that digital marketing agencies are also business organizations that operate with the goal to maximize their profits. Digital marketing agencies offer different levels of service. The higher you pay, the better package you will receive. Most agencies have many other clients, and their resources are divided among them. You will not be their only focus, and it is possible that they may prioritize other higher-paying clients over you.  
  • A professional agency worth its weight will not shy away from appropriating its time and resources for your business, even if you do not opt for their most high-end services. However, it is possible that you may not receive the best services because you are simply not their highest-paying client.

    If you feel neglected, then it is time to switch agencies immediately, because this can be a very common complaint.

    Now that you understand the potential pros and cons of hiring a digital marketing agency, you can decide which path to choose. If you decide to hire a digital marketing agency, do a thorough background check, read online reviews, and speak to a few of their clients to get a better understanding of their credibility and work ethic. Also, look for an agency that is well-versed in your industry and understands the dynamics of your business.
